At ambient pressure and temperature the isobaric specific heat, C P, of liquid ethanol is 2.57 [kJ/kg K] or 0.614 [Btu/lb F] = [cal/g K], while the isochoric specific heat, C V, is 2.18 [kJ/kg K] or 0.520 [Btu/lb F ] = [cal/g K]. For practical purpose the specific heat of liquid ethanol is constant with varying pressure up to critical point (241C, 61.5 bara / 465F, 892 psia).
